What are 4 types of crustaceans?

Crustaceans. Crustaceans (make up a very large group of the Arthropods which include the crabs, lobsters, crayfish, shrimp, krill, barnacles brine shrimp, copepods, ostracods and mantis shrimp.

What are 4 other classes of crustaceans?

Class Branchiopoda (fairy shrimp, water fleas, etc.) Class Maxillopoda (ostracods, copepods, barnacles) Class Malacostraca (isopods, amphipods, krill, crabs, shrimp, etc.)

    How many different species of crustaceans are there?

    Crustacean, any member of the subphylum Crustacea (phylum Arthropoda), a group of invertebrate animals consisting of some 45,000 species distributed worldwide.

  • How many types of crustaceans are there?

    There are around 42,000 species of crustaceans, and most of them are marine. Unlike most other arthropods, there are few species of crustaceans found on land or in freshwater.

    Is lobster a crustacean?

    lobster, any of numerous marine crustaceans (phylum Arthropoda, order Decapoda) constituting the families Homaridae (or Nephropsidae), true lobsters; Palinuridae, spiny lobsters, or sea crayfish; Scyllaridae, slipper, Spanish, or shovel lobsters; and Polychelidae, deep-sea lobsters.
